The Adventurer’s Route: Fast-Paced, Exciting, Unpredictable

Adventure-oriented trips mostly concentrate on doing, discovering, and challenging yourself. Usually, such tours comprise:

  • Extended guided walks in different kinds of nature.
  • Canoe rides into remote river bends
  • Wildlife tracking with specialists
  • Early-morning and late-night excursions

These activities give travelers a chance to encounter the forest’s energy—alive, loud, and constantly shifting. If you thrive on discovery and want every hour to bring something new, this style may be ideal.

The Reflective Journey: Slow, Immersive, and Centered on Connection

Some adventurers choose a more down-to-earth experience, which highlights quietness, watching, and forming private ties with nature. Tours based on reflection usually stress:

  • Time spent observing wild animals from concealed places
  • Hearing forest sounds in a leisurely way
  • Slower, aware walks
  • Nights spent learning about the local culture and ecology through their stories

In this way, the visitors can feel the forest’s pace—slow, powerful, and completely relaxing.

Choosing a Tour That Matches Your Style

Choosing the best experience signals that the tiniest details matter. Before booking, think about the following:

  • The number of hours you want to spend outdoors daily
  • Your preference for hiking or going on a boat
  • The amount of rest you want to have between the different activities
  • Your interest in experiencing culture or getting scientific knowledge

Aligning these preferences with the itinerary type ensures you have the forest all to yourself, the way you want.
